    What questions drive collection management in NATO?[citation needed] In NATO, the questions driving collection management are Priority Intelligence Requirements (PIR). PIRs are a component of Collection Coordination and Intelligence Requirements Management ( CCIRM) focused on the collection process, uniting the intelligence effort to maneuver through Decision Points (DPs).
